What do you add to muffins fiber?
To add fiber to muffins, consider using the following ingredients:
- Whole-wheat flour: Whole-wheat flour contains more fiber compared to refined flour. By substituting all or a portion of the refined flour with whole-wheat flour, you can increase the fiber content of your muffins.
- Oat bran or rolled oats: Oat bran is rich in soluble fiber, while rolled oats provide both soluble and insoluble fiber. You can mix oat bran or rolled oats with the flour and other dry ingredients to boost the fiber content.
- Flaxseed meal or ground flaxseed: Flaxseed is a great source of both soluble and insoluble fiber. You can add ground flaxseed to your muffin batter or sprinkle it on top before baking.
- Chia seeds: Chia seeds are a good source of soluble fiber and can be added to the batter or sprinkled on top before baking.
- Nuts or seeds: Nuts and seeds, such as almonds, walnuts, sunflower seeds, and pumpkin seeds, are good sources of fiber and healthy fats. They also provide texture to the muffins.
- Beans or legumes: Cooked and mashed beans or legumes, such as black beans or chickpeas, can add fiber and protein to your muffins. They can be blended with the wet ingredients.
- Vegetables: Shredded or finely diced vegetables, such as carrots, zucchini, or sweet potatoes, can be added to the muffin batter to increase fiber content and add nutrients.
Remember to start with small amounts and adjust based on your taste preferences. You may also need to adjust the moisture in your recipe if adding dry ingredients like fiber. Experimenting with different combinations of fiber sources can help you create muffins that are both delicious and high in fiber.
